Each component's DAY block now has a two-condition test: budget gated a behavior AND that behavior was on a successful trajectory (the local definition you specified — rising postsynaptic engagement for pre, climbing calcium for post, active distal spines for dend, and so on). Depletion during useless activity deposits nothing. + +Endurance bypasses dopamine. The endurance_need trace gates the NIGHT budget-ceiling adaptation directly, with no neuromodulatory coincidence. This is the homeostatic-versus-associative distinction: strength requires significance, endurance only requires that fuel was the binding constraint on a forming success. +Budget capacity is now fully parallel to structure. Fast budget (occupancy, filled in DAY) versus slow budget_ceiling (capacity, built in NIGHT) mirrors exactly the occupancy-versus-structure distinction. The budget is clamped by its ceiling during DAY. + +The two drives compete for one pool. Step 2b draws from the same material and energy as the structural commits in step 2, so building endurance somewhere prevents building strength elsewhere. A connection that is both significant and fuel-limited is the strongest competitor, drawing on both — which can force depotentiation of others. + +Decay is by neglect, consistently. Budget ceilings decay when endurance need is not renewed (mitophagy removing idle mitochondria), exactly as structures decay when not maintained. + +One thing worth your scrutiny: I kept the endurance need decaying over minutes (intermediate timescale) and cleared at NIGHT, while the budget_ceiling persists like structure.
